Output 39669e3b2d77a9751853b2ec50c537859010b2351d85838fea600c0bf1db54b2:7

value
399706931
script pubkey
OP_0 OP_PUSHBYTES_20 d8177a8be16fcba7a9599f83a610abf8aa4cf510
address
bc1qmqth4zlpdl96022en7p6vy9tlz4yeagssayemf
transaction
39669e3b2d77a9751853b2ec50c537859010b2351d85838fea600c0bf1db54b2
confirmations
230947
spent
true